Woodrow Wilson.... On January 10, 1956, the USPS issued a stamp to honor the 28th President of the United States, Woodrow Wilson. Shown here is a genuine First Day Cover, an envelope with the new stamp cancelled from the city of issue (Staunton, Va.) on the first day of issue captioned above.
The black & white cachet (artwork on the envelope) features a portrait of Wilson as well as The Manse, his birthplace in Staunton, Va.
